Can French understand Italians?
The lexical similarity between French and Italian is around 85-90%. That means that almost 9/10s of the two languages’ words are similar but does not mean that they are necessarily mutually intelligible to native speakers due to big differences in pronunciation and syntax.
How much French can an Italian understand?
According to Ethnologue, French has 89% lexical similarity with Italian and 75% with Portuguese and Spanish (both of which have incorporated some Arabic vocabulary).

Do a lot of Italians speak French?
Do many Italians speak French? – Quora. It depends. The Valle d’Aosta region in North-West Italy has french as official language besides italian, so much of its population is able to speak it. Then, things get tougher.

Is Italian different from French?
Italian and French have similar grammar at a conceptual level but have different enough grammar in practice that combined with the different pronunciation and vocabulary, they’re quite distinct languages — but close enough that a speaker of one could learn the other more easily than someone who didn’t speak either.
Can a Portuguese person understand Spanish?
The Portuguese generally understand Spanish, especially if it is spoken at a moderate speed. Not all words, and of course there are many false friends, but enough for you to get by in Spanish if you don’t speak Portuguese.
